Does North Johnstone or Glen Allyn have better schools?

On average school ICSEA (the ACARA index that benchmarks educational advantage), North Johnstone scores 989 vs 966 in Glen Allyn. ICSEA is a school-community indicator, not a quality rating, so always check NAPLAN results and catchment boundaries for the specific address you're considering.
